NHTSA recall campaign

15V624000

ManufacturerRiverside RVReported2015-10-05Affected132 vehicles

What was wrong

Defect

Riverside RV is recalling certain model year 2016 Retro Travel Trailers, models 177SE, 166, 195, and 509, manufactured May 1, 2015, to July 31, 2015 and equipped with Coker whitewall tires. The affected trailers are equipped with Tire and Loading labels that list incorrect tire pressure information.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of 49 CFR Part 574, "Tire Identification & Recordkeeping."

Risk

If an owner inflates the tires to the incorrect pressure listed on the label, the tire may be overinflated, and a tire blow out may occur, increasing the risk of a crash.

Manufacturer remedy

Riverside has reprinted and sent the corrected labels to owners and dealers, free of charge. The recall began on September 1, 2015. Owners may contact Riverside customer service at 1-260-499-4578.
